Abstract
Possession of a complete, automatically generated and frequently updated model of the MIT campus leads the way to many valuable applications, ranging from three-dimensional navigation to virtual tours. In this thesis, we present a set of application tools for generating a properly labeled, well-structured three-dimensional model of the MIT campus terrain from a set of geographical and topographical plans. In particular, we present the Basemap Generator application capable of generating a two-dimensional model of the MIT campus by subdividing the contour map of the campus into a set of distinguishable spaces labeled with specific label types (including but not limited to grass, sidewalk, road, ramp) as necessary. We also present the Basemap Modeler application capable of transforming the two-dimensional model of the campus into 3D. Finally, we provide two auxiliary applications, the Basemap Examiner and the Building Mapper, capable of minimizing negative effects due to erroneous input data.
